As the tutorial suggests, I ran


colprof -v -D"Epson 3880 A" -qm -S /usr/local/Argyll_V1.3.2/ref/sRGB.icm
-cmt -dpp Epson_3880_A

Iccdump shows

Rndrng Intnt = Relative Colorimetric

On the other hand, a profile Epson provides for use under Windows for
the same printer shows

Rndrng Intnt = Perceptual

Is this because relative colorimetric is the default?   If I wanted to
produce a profile with Rndrng Intnt = Perceptual,  how would I do that?
Use -Tp?
